MapR Technologies announces ‘breakthrough’ performance with Fusion-io for NoSQL and Hadoop

Combined solution boosts performance 25X for read intensive HBase applications.

  • Monday, 1st July 2013 Posted 11 years ago in by Phil Alsop

MapR Technologies, Inc. has announced at Hadoop Summit the results of joint testing with Fusion-io using the Fusion ioMemory platform and the MapR M7 Big Data platform. The combined solution accelerated performance 25 times faster for read intensive Apache HBase applications.
HBase application performance throughput has previously been limited by disk storage bottlenecks. The combined performance of Fusion-io and MapR break through these performance barriers to offer an ideal solution for performance-sensitive NoSQL applications.


MapR’s breakthrough testing results were obtained on a MapR cluster with a 1.2TB Fusion ioDrive2. The Fusion ioMemory platform is built to accelerate organizations’ most important applications, such as HBase, which integrates with the MapR M7 platform. Unlike solid state disks, Fusion ioMemory platforms are architected to manage flash like memory, providing ultra-low latency performance for databases even in the most demanding datacenters.
